The Basics of Nuclear Energy
Nuclear energy is derived from the nucleus of atoms, primarily through two processes: fission and fusion. Fission involves the splitting of an atomic nucleus, releasing a significant amount of energy. This is the process utilized in current nuclear power plants. Fusion, on the other hand, is the coming together of two light nuclei to form a heavier nucleus, a reaction that powers the sun and holds great promise for future energy production due to its immense energy output and low radioactive waste.
Advantages of Nuclear Energy
- Low Greenhouse Gas Emissions: Nuclear power plants produce minimal greenhouse gases during operation, making them a crucial component in our fight against climate change.
- High Energy Density: A small amount of nuclear fuel can produce a large amount of energy, making it more efficient compared to fossil fuels.
- Energy Security: Nuclear power diversifies the energy mix, reducing dependence on imported fuels and enhancing energy security for countries.
Challenges Facing Nuclear Energy
- Nuclear Waste: The management of radioactive waste remains a significant concern, requiring secure and long-term storage solutions.
- Public Perception: Incidents like the Chernobyl and Fukushima disasters have heightened public fear and opposition to nuclear energy.
- High Initial Costs: The construction of nuclear power plants requires substantial investment, which can deter potential developers.
The Future of Nuclear Energy
Despite its challenges, the future of nuclear energy is promising, bolstered by advancements in technology. Innovations such as small modular reactors (SMRs), which promise safety and efficiency, and developments in fusion technology could revolutionize the industry. Furthermore, nuclear energy’s role in decarbonizing the economy is increasingly recognized, leading to renewed interest and investment in the sector.
